Midas Entertainment Processes Over $32.6 Million in Transactions


DAVIE, Fla., Jan. 14, 2005 (PRIMEZONE) -- Midas Entertainment, Inc. (Pink Sheets:MDAS), an online poker software company, announced today it has taken over $32.6 million in bets, processed more than $3.2 million in payments, and generated $712,000 in gross revenue during its initial four and a half months of operations. To date, the company has acquired over 10,500 players playing through the Company's web portal licensees.

About Midas Entertainment, Inc.

Midas' wholly owned subsidiary, Creative Millennium Ventures, provides gaming software to online-poker sites including CityPoker.com, KingMidasPoker.com, DesertPoker.com and SharkPoker.com. Midas' operations were spun-off from AngelCiti Entertainment, Inc. (OTCBB:AGCI) and into Midas in July 2004. AngelCiti owns 4.6 million shares in Midas Entertainment.
